One run, three parts

There is no build phase and no timer waiting for you. A stage is a fight you walk into and either finish or do not, and everything you spend afterwards is what you carried out of it.

Pick a stage from camp

Camp is the quiet screen: your hero, your animal, the chest you have not opened. Choose how far up the ladder to go.

Hold seven waves

You fight in the clearing yourself, alongside a turret and your animal. Chop what is standing for wood, and drop bombs and oil in the path of what is coming.

Spend it, or lose it

Coins and treasure come back with you. Die and you still keep the run’s takings — the stage is what you lost, not the afternoon.

Ten Ages

Your base has a level and the level has a name. Each Age raises what every upgrade can reach — melee, ranged, health, your animal, your turret — so the climb is the progression rather than a number beside it.

What you take in

Turrets
Five tiers — Crossbow Tower, Sentry Gun, Mortar, Rocket Turret, Laser Turret.
Companions
Scout the Dog, Gale the Hawk, Ash the Wolf. One fights beside you.
Loadout
Melee, ranged, pet and armour, each levelled from duplicates.
Treasure
Rarity tiers, with the draw odds printed on the screen you draw from.
Plays
Offline, with an anonymous cloud save. No account, no login.
